|
Muhammad al-xorazmiy nomidagi toshkent
|
Sana | 05.04.2023 | Hajmi | 1.08 Mb. | | #48801 |
Bog'liq 1-Amaliy ish M.B Statistika — Turizm, 1232sa1s11311, 1-,2-,3 - mustaqil ishlar, 5-sinf Foizlar mavzusidagi ochiq darsga tarqatma materiallar, 1. Tuplam 2023 4 may, 2-Tuplam, 3-4-shuba BTZT-TTI Jizax-2023 4-may, portal.guldu.uz-Pedagogik mahorat, a5576c69-e200-461d-ae08-d56b9e1ead9a (1), Dosqobilova Nasiba Xoltorayevna Axborot texnologiyalari asoslari, 1, 7 – Mavzu Axloqiy qadriyatlar falsafasi (Etika). Ma’ruza rejasi, Baht boylik , Umumiy Fizika 1 Atom va yadro - Kechki yakuniy (3), 1
O‘ZBEKISTON RESPUBLIKASI AXBOROT TEXNOLOGIYALARI VA KOMMUNIKATSIYALARINI RIVOJLANTIRISH VAZIRLIGI
MUHAMMAD AL-XORAZMIY NOMIDAGI TOSHKENT
AXBOROT TEXNOLOGIYALARI UNIVERSITETI
SAMARQAND FILIALI
AXBOROT TEXNOLOGIYALARI KAFEDRASI
“Ma’lumotlar bazasi” fanidan
AMALIY ISHI BAJARISHGA
NAMUNA
(2-kurslar uchun)
3- Mavzu: SQL tilida jadvallar yaratish, o‘zgartirish va o‘chirish.
Bajardi :Jalilov M.
Tekshirdi : Nabiyeva D.
SAMARQAND-2023 y
Mavzu : SQL tilida jadvallar yaratish, o‘zgartirish va o‘chirish.
Ishdan maqsad: SQL tilining asosiy operatorlaridan foydalanib so‘rovlar yaratish haqida amaliy tushunchalarga ega bo‘lish.
Oldingi darslarimizda yaratgan guruh1 nomli jadvalni so‘rov orqali ko‘rishimiz mumkin.(1-rasm) Uning uchun quyidagi buyruqni yozamiz.
select * from guruh
Endi natijani ko‘rish uchun RUN buyrug‘idan foydalanamiz.
1-rasm
Yuqoridagi buyruq natijasi sifatida quyidagicha jadval hosil bo‘ladi.(2-rasm)
2-rasm
Agar jadvaldagi ba’zi ustunlarnigini chop etishimiz kerak bo‘lsa select ustun1,ustun2 from jadval_nomi
3-rasm
Agar jadval ma’lumotlarini tartiblash kerak bo‘lsa select *from jadval_nomi buyrug‘ini takrorlaymiz faqat jadval_nomidan keyin ORDER BY ustun nomi(qaysi ustun bo‘yicha saralash kerak bo‘lsa o‘sha ustun) ni qo‘shib qo‘yamiz.
4-rasm
Agar tanlagan ustunda misol uchun 1995 yil tug‘ilganlardan yoshi kichikchlarni chop etmoqchi bo‘lsak yuqoridagi kodni yozib qo‘yamiz, faqat jadval_nomidan keyin where ustun_nomi>1995 buyrug‘ini qo‘shib qo‘yamiz.
5-rasm
1.Tanlangan ustun qiymatlarini ko‘rish
Select ustun1, ustu2 from jadval_nomi;
2.Ustun nomini o‘zgartirish
ALTER TABLE table_name
RENAME COLUMN column_name TO new_column_name;
3.Ustun turini o‘zgartirish
ALTER TABLE jadval_nomi
ALTER COLUMN name TYPE VARCHAR;
4.Jadval satr ma’lumotini o‘chirish
Satrlar guruhini olib tashlash ham mumkin :
DELETE FROM STUDENT1
WHERE CITY= ‘Samarqand’;
5.Jadval qiymatlarini o‘zgartirish
UPDATE ma’lumotlarni yangilash operasiyasi o‘zgarish yuz berganda va mos holda bu o‘zgarishni ma’lumotlar bazasida akslantirish uchun ishlatiladi.
UPDATE jadval _nomi SET ustun nomi = yangi qiymat [WHERE tanlash sharti]
6. Jadval ustunini o‘chirish;
ALTER TABLE table_name DROP COLUMN column_name;
7.Jadvalni o‘chirish;
DROP TABLE jadval_nomi;
‘Guruh talabalari’ ma’lumotlar bazasini yaratish
Xulosa
Men ushbu amaliy ishimini bajarish davomida Malumotlar bazasi xaqida tayanch malumotlarimni kengaytirdim. PostgrestSQL ning imkoniyatlari va o’rni xaqida malumotlarni mustaxkamladim. Munosabatlar mavzusini o’rgandim va Yaratgan Jadvalim ustida turli amallarni bajardim.
|
| |